Output 939a28324405cd95bcf78f65dacfad05c336759f8f540ae5a93dd30b056adfd8:17

value
5127094
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b02c9a5a83c2bca49852ef86c8d4fb504e6296a OP_EQUAL
address
3LCSSBDhvoLmeNZwWC7UWr5qcUs3p7jbgh
transaction
939a28324405cd95bcf78f65dacfad05c336759f8f540ae5a93dd30b056adfd8
confirmations
276394
spent
true